Unless you are a qualified contractor, the majority of roofing work should never be undertaken yourself. Also bear in mind that a lot of manufacturers of products utilized in the repair of the roof won’t warranty those products unless a certified roofing contractor performs the work. The other thing to keep in mind is that working on a roof could be very dangerous, so is it really worth risking your health so you can save money?

Due to the fact that your roof is continually exposed to the weather, it means your roof is going to break down gradually. The speed at which it degrades will be dependent on a range of factors. Those include; the quality of the original components used and the craftsm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is taken care of and the type of roof. Most roofing companies will quote around 20 years for a well-built and well-kept roof, but that can never be guaranteed because of the above factors. Our suggestion is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

You should not ever pressure-wash your roof, as you run the risk of eliminating any protective minerals that have been added to give cover from the elements. Furthermore, you really should steer clear of ch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they could also cut down the life-span of your roof. When you converse with your roof cleaning professional,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. This will clear away the ugly algae and staining without ruining the tile or shingles.

Monroe is a city located in east central Butler and west central Warren counties in the southwestern part of the U.S. state of Ohio. Monroe is a part of the Greater Cincinnati area.

Monroe was laid out in 1817 on the Dayton and Cincinnati pike.[7] The city is named for President James Monroe, fifth President of the United States.[8]

Wood shakes deal a natural appearance with a lot of character. Since of variations in color, width, density, and cut of the wood, no two shake roofs will ever look the same. Wood provides some energy benefits, too. It helps to insulate the attic, and it enables your house to breathe, distributing air through the small openings under the felt rows on which wooden shingles are laid.

Mold, rot and insects can become a problem. The life-cycle cost of a shake roof might be high, and old shakes can’t be recycled. Many wood shakes are unrated by fire security codes. Many usage wipe or spray-on fire retardants, which use less security and are just effective for a couple of years.

Installing wood shakes is more complex than roof with composite shingles, and the quality of the completed roofing depends on the experience of the contractor, as well as the quality of the shakes used. The finest shakes come from the heartwood of big, old cedar trees, which are difficult to discover.

Concrete tiles are made of extruded concrete that is colored. Conventional roof tiles are made from clay. Concrete and clay tile roof are long lasting, visually appealing, and low in maintenance. They likewise provide energy savings and are ecologically friendly. Although product and setup expenses are higher for concrete and clay tile roofs, when evaluated on a price-versus-performance basis, they might out-perform other roofing materials.

In reality, because of its extreme durability, longevity and security, roof tile is the most common roofing material in the world. Evaluated over centuries, roofing tile can successfully endure the most extreme climate condition consisting of hail, high wind, earthquakes, scorching heat, and severe freeze-thaw cycles. Concrete and clay roof tiles likewise have genuine Class A fire ratings, which means that, when installed according to constructing code, roofing system tile is non-combustible and keeps that quality throughout its life time.

Because the supreme longevity of a tile roofing likewise depends upon the quality of the sub-roof, roof tile manufacturers are also working to improve flashings and other elements of the underlayment system. Under typical circumstances, appropriately installed tile roofs are practically maintenance-free. Unlike other roofing products, roofing system tiles in fact end up being stronger with time.

Concrete and clay tile roof are likewise energy-efficient, assisting to maintain habitable interior temperatures (in both cold and warm climates) at a lower cost than other roofing systems. Because of the thermal capacity of roofing tiles and the aerated air space that their placement on the roofing system surface area produces, a tile roofing system can lower air-conditioning costs in hotter climates, and produce more constant temperatures in cooler regions, which lowers prospective ice accumulation.

They are produced without using chemical preservatives, and do not diminish restricted natural deposits. Single-ply membranes are flexible sheets of intensified artificial materials that are made in a factory. There are three types of membranes: thermosets, thermoplastics, and customized bitumens. These products offer strength, versatility, and long-lasting sturdiness.

They are inherently versatile, used in a range of attachment systems, and intensified for lasting durability and water tight integrity for years of roofing system life. Thermoset membranes are compounded from rubber polymers. The most frequently used polymer is EPDM (frequently described as “rubber roofing”). Thermoset membranes make successful roof materials because they can withstand the possibly destructive effects of sunlight and most common chemicals generally found on roofs.

Thermoplastic membranes are based upon plastic polymers. The most common thermoplastic is PVC (polyvinyl chloride) which has actually been made flexible through the inclusion of certain active ingredients called plasticizers. Thermoplastic membranes are recognized by joints that are formed using either heat or chemical welding. These seams are as strong or more powerful than the membrane itself.

Modified bitumen membranes are hybrids that include the modern formula and pre-fabrication benefits of single-ply with a few of the conventional setup methods utilized in built-up roofing. These materials are factory-fabricated layers of asphalt, “customized” utilizing a rubber or plastic component for increased flexibility, and integrated with support for added strength and stability.

The kind of modifier utilized might determine the technique of sheet installation. Some are mopped down using hot asphalt, and some usage torches to melt the asphalt so that it streams onto the substrate. The joints are sealed by the very same strategy.
